Mitsui O.S.K Lines, announced that the two companies signed a contract to establish a joint venture focusing on offshore wind power generation.
Based on the February 21, 2022, press release (“MOL and Toyo Construction Sign MoU on Collaboration in Offshore Wind Power Generation Related Work Vessel”), the two companies reached the decision to form a JV after study and discussion of opportunities for collaboration in the offshore wind power generation business.
Through the joint venture, the companies will create stronger synergies in a wide range of areas related to offshore wind power, including survey planning, procurement of work vessels, and offshore construction, with the aim of establishing a powerful yet agile business in this field.
By combining MOL’s decades of experience in ship construction, ownership, and operation with Toyo Construction’s extensive knowledge and human resources in offshore construction, as well as its technological development capabilities in offshore wind power generation, the JV will meet the demand for work vessels in the offshore wind power generation business, and make significant contributions to the value chain as an engineering and solutions company. It will meet demands in a wide range of businesses related to offshore wind power, which is expected to become a critical element of the world’s future renewable energy supply.
(Reference) Outline of the joint venture
Scheduled date of establishment | June 2023 |
---|---|
Paid-in capital | ¥5 million at establishment |
Shareholders | Mitsui O.S.K. Lines, Ltd.: 50%, Toyo Construction Co., Ltd. : 50% |
Business | Engineering and construction of offshore wind power generation projects, procurement and operation of various work vessels related to offshore wind power generation, and various other businesses related to offshore wind power generation |
